    2 THE BARNYARD, EAST STREET, ASH, CANTERBURY, CT3 2DA

    This terraced freehold property on East Street last sold in April 2021 for £650,000. Based on price growth in the CT3 district since then, its estimated current value is £654,441 — placing it in the 88th percentile nationally and the 87th percentile within CT3. The property covers 223 m² (2,400 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,935 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of A.
